Abstract

The embodiment of the application discloses a beam detection method, a terminal and network side equipment, which belong to the technical field of communication, and the beam detection method comprises the following steps: the terminal preferentially detects B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ority; wherein the terminal is configured with a plurality of TCI states, each TCI state of the plurality of TCI states corresponding to a priority; and if the BFD-RS is not detected through the TCI state with the highest priority, detecting the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the secondary priority or detecting a plurality of BFD-RSs through a plurality of TCI states, and selecting a BFD-RS link according to the signal quality of the plurality of BFD-RSs.

Background
Typically, the terminal periodically receives and measures a beam failure detection Reference Signal (Beam Failure Detection-Reference Signal, RS, BFD-RS), and determines whether a beam failure event occurs based on the measurement result. In some scenarios, the network-side device may not be able to transmit the BFD-RS for some reason, e.g., in unlicensed spectrum, the network-side device may not successfully access the channel due to listen-before-talk (Listen Before Talk, LBT) failure, BFD-RS may not be able to transmit. However, according to the scheme in the related art, the terminal may still default to the beam failure event and report the beam failure instance (Beam Failure Instance, BFI). The probability of BFI is greatly increased, so that the terminal considers beam failure and initiates a beam failure recovery flow, and more communication resources are consumed.
Disclosure of Invention
The embodiment of the application provides a beam detection method, a terminal and network side equipment, which can solve the problem of communication resource waste caused by frequent triggering of a beam failure recovery flow.

The beam detection method provided by the embodiment of the application is described in detail below by some embodiments and application scenarios thereof with reference to the accompanying drawings.
As shown in fig. 2, the present embodiment provides a beam detection method 200, which may be performed by a terminal, in other words, by software or hardware installed in the terminal, including the following steps.
S202: the terminal preferentially detects a beam failure detection Reference Signal (Beam Failure Detection-Reference Signal, RS, BFD-RS) through a highest priority transmission configuration indication (Transmission Configuration Indicator, TCI) state (state).
Wherein the terminal is configured with a plurality of TCI states, each TCI state of the plurality of TCI states corresponding to a priority. In this embodiment, the network side device may configure a priority for each TCI state; alternatively, the priority corresponding to the TCI state may be equal to the priority of the BFD-RS, where the network side device may configure the priority for the BFD-RS, and the configuration of the BFD-RS may include the TCI state.
Before the embodiment is executed, a beam training process may be performed between the terminal and the network side device, so as to determine an optimal beam, where the optimal beam may be a beam corresponding to the TCI state with the highest priority.
In this embodiment, the terminal preferentially detects the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ority, and at the same time, the terminal also preferentially receives data, signaling, and the like through the TCI state with the highest priority. For the network side device, the network side device also sends BFD-RS preferentially through the TCI state with the highest priority, and sends data, signaling, and the like preferentially through the TCI state with the highest priority.
S204: and if the BFD-RS is not detected through the TCI state with the highest priority, detecting the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the secondary priority or detecting a plurality of BFD-RSs through a plurality of TCI states, and selecting a BFD-RS link according to the signal quality of the plurality of BFD-RSs.
The BFD-RS may be periodically transmitted, and thus, the BFD-RS mentioned in this step may not be detected within one detection period; it is also possible that no BFD-RS is detected for a number of consecutive periods. The reference to the undetected BFD-RS in this embodiment may be that the signal quality of the detected BFD-RS is lower than a certain threshold, where the signal quality may be determined by reference to a parameter index such as received signal power (Reference Signal Receiving Power, RSRP), signal-to-interference-plus-noise ratio (Signal to Interference plus Noise Ratio, SINR), BLock Error Rate (BLER), etc.
The second highest priority mentioned in this step may be the second highest priority.
In this embodiment, for example, the network side device configures the terminal with TCI state 1, TCI state 2 and TCI state 3, where the priority of TCI state 1 is the highest and the priority of TCI state 3 is the lowest. The terminal preferentially detects BFD-RS and receives data, signaling and the like through the wave beam corresponding to the TCI state 1; if BFD-RS is not detected by the beam corresponding to the TCI state 1, detecting BFD-RS, receiving data, signaling and the like by the beam corresponding to the TCI state 2; or detecting BFD-RS through the beams corresponding to the TCI state 1, the TCI state 2 and the TCI state 3, and if the terminal detects that the signal quality of the BFD-RS on the beam corresponding to the TCI state 2 is highest, detecting BFD-RS, receiving data, signaling and the like through the beam corresponding to the TCI state 2.
According to the beam detection method provided by the embodiment of the application, the network side equipment configures a plurality of TCI states for the terminal, each TCI state corresponds to a priority, the terminal preferentially detects B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ority, if BFD-RS is not detected through the TCI state with the highest priority in the follow-up process, BFD-RS can be detected through the TCI state with the secondary priority, or a plurality of BFD-RSs are detected through the plurality of TCI states at the same time, and BFD-RS links are selected according to the signal quality of the plurality of BFD-RSs.
Optionally, on the basis of embodiment 200, the method further includes: the terminal sends feedback information through a beam corresponding to a first TCI state, wherein the feedback information is used for determining whether the beam corresponding to the first TCI state fails, and the first TCI state is one of a plurality of TCI states configured for the terminal.
In this embodiment, for example, when the terminal detects the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ority, the terminal may send feedback information through the beam corresponding to the TCI state with the highest priority, so that the network side device may determine the quality of the beam corresponding to the TCI state with the highest priority according to whether the feedback information is received or not, or according to the content of the feedback information.
Specifically, for example, the feedback information occupies 1 bit, and the terminal periodically sends 1 bit of feedback information to tell the network side that the beam link corresponding to the TCI state with the highest current priority is good. If the network side device does not receive the feedback information in a certain period or does not receive the feedback information in a plurality of continuous periods, the network side device considers that the beam corresponding to the TCI state with the highest priority has a problem, and can send BFD-RS, data, signaling and the like through the beam corresponding to the TCI state with the second priority.
For another example, the feedback information occupies 1 bit, the terminal periodically sends the feedback information, or sends the feedback information under the triggering of the network side device, and "1" represents that the beam link corresponding to the TCI state with the highest current priority is good; "0" represents that the beam link quality corresponding to the TCI state with the highest current priority is poor.
It is to be understood that the first TCI state may be referred to as a TCI state currently used by the terminal, and may include not only the TCI state with the highest priority, but also the TCI state with the secondary priority used by the terminal after S204.
Optionally, the sending, by the terminal, feedback information through the beam corresponding to the first TCI state includes: the terminal sends feedback information through a beam corresponding to a first TCI state according to a first principle; wherein the first principle comprises one of the following: 1) A periodic transmission, wherein the period can be predefined by network side equipment configuration or protocol; 2) And according to the triggering of the network side equipment, aperiodic or periodic transmission is carried out.
The above mentioned network side device configuration or network side device trigger may be configured directly by RRC; or configured by RRC, downlink control information (Downlink Control Information, DCI) to select one case; or may be directly configured by DCI.
Optionally, the method further comprises: the terminal receives first configuration information, wherein the first configuration information is used for configuring at least one of the following related feedback information: start time, stop time, duration, period, interval, time-frequency position.
The terminal sending feedback information through the beam corresponding to the first TCI state according to the first principle includes: the terminal sends feedback information on a first channel through a beam corresponding to a first TCI state according to a first principle; wherein the first channel comprises at least one of the following 1) and 2):
1) A physical random access channel (Physical Random Access Channel, PRACH) corresponding to a beam corresponding to the first TCI state. For example, the terminal feeds back information on the PRACH, where the PRACH has a correspondence with the BFD-RS (e.g. SSB/CSI-RS), and the BFD-RS also has a correspondence with the first TCI state, for example, the BFD-RS has a one-to-one correspondence with the TCI state. At this time, the feedback information may be a Preamble (Preamble) sequence, which is not required to carry additional information or bits, so as to save signaling resource overhead. After receiving the PRACH, the network side equipment knows which TCI state of which BFD-RS it corresponds to.
2) A physical uplink channel; wherein, the physical uplink channel has a corresponding relation with the first TCI state or has no corresponding relation. The physical uplink channel may include a physical uplink control channel (Physical Uplink Control Channel, PUCCH) or a physical uplink shared channel (Physical Uplink Shared Channel, PUSCH), etc. The feedback information can be indicated explicitly, namely, bit digital display indication is used; the feedback information may also be implicitly indicated, for example, with a sequence length, a sequence cyclic shift, a sequence position, etc.
Under the condition that the physical uplink channel and the first TCI state have a corresponding relation, after receiving the physical uplink channel, the network side equipment knows which TCI state of which BFD-RS the network side equipment corresponds to, does not need additional signaling to indicate the TCI state, and is convenient for saving signaling resource expenditure.
The foregoing embodiment mentions that when the terminal detects the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ority, the terminal may send feedback information through the beam corresponding to the TCI state with the highest priority, after the terminal sends the feedback information, the terminal may also detect the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ority within a certain time, and if no corresponding BFD-RS is detected, the terminal detects the BFD-RS on the BFD-RS corresponding to the second priority or the sub-priority within a subsequent fixed time period, where the subsequent fixed time period may be predefined by the protocol. In this embodiment, the network side device may send information on beams with different priorities according to whether feedback information is received. That is, if the network side device receives the feedback information, the BFD-RS with the highest priority is still sent. And if the feedback information is not received, sending the RS with the secondary priority or the second priority.
Or the terminal detects the BFD-RS through the TCI state with the highest priority in a certain time, if the corresponding BFD-RS is not detected, the terminal detects a plurality of BFD-RSs at the same time in a certain time, and selects the corresponding BFD-RS link according to the received signal quality. The signal quality can be judged by parameter indexes such as RSRP/SINR/BLER. The parameter index may be predefined for the protocol or the terminal may implement itself. In this embodiment, according to whether feedback information is received or not or whether the feedback information indicates that the quality of the signal received by the terminal is poor, the network side device sends information on all configured beams.
The network side device mentioned in the above two examples depends on whether feedback information is received or not. The decision criterion may be that the network side device sends a BFD-RS of a secondary priority or a second priority each time feedback information is not received; or if the feedback information which is not received by the network side equipment meets a certain condition, the BFD-RS of the secondary priority or the second priority is sent.
The feedback information which is not received by the network side equipment meets a certain condition. It may be that no fixed number of feedback information is received for a fixed time, the fixed time and the fixed number being predefined by the protocol. In a specific example, a counter may be set, the timer duration and the counter maximum value being predefined by the protocol/network side device. The network side equipment does not receive the feedback signal, and then the counter is +1, and then the timer resets the timing. If the feedback is received in the time length of the timer, resetting and resetting the counter.
Alternatively, the foregoing embodiments refer to the network side device configuring multiple TCI states and priorities for the terminal, and will be described in two examples.
In one example, the terminal may obtain the second configuration information by receiving second configuration information, where the second configuration information is used to configure a BFD-RS for the terminal, and the BFD-RS configured for the terminal includes the plurality of TCI states, and each TCI state in the plurality of TCI states corresponds to a priority. For example, the second configuration information configures the terminal with a plurality of or multiple sets of BFD-RSs, each set or set of BFD-RSs corresponding to one TCI state. In this example, the network side device may explicitly configure the plurality of TCI states through the second configuration information and each TCI state corresponds to a priority.
In another example, the terminal may obtain the third configuration information by receiving third configuration information, where the third configuration information is used to configure a Control Resource SET (CORESET) for the terminal, and the CORESET includes the plurality of TCI states, where each TCI state in the plurality of TCI states corresponds to a priority. The BFD-RS is determined by the highest priority TCI state among the activated TCI states corresponding to the physical downlink control channel (Physical Downlink Control Channel, PDCCH), for example. That is, there are multiple TCI states in the CORESET preconfigured by the network side device, and corresponding priorities are configured. In this example, the network side device can implicitly configure multiple TCI states and each TCI state corresponds to a priority through the third configuration information
Optionally, each of the plurality of TCI states corresponds to a priority indicated directly by the indication information; or according to the identification size or the configuration sequence of each TCI state, for example, the smaller the identification of the TCI state is, the higher the priority is; the earlier the TCI state is configured, the higher the priority, etc.
The number of the plurality of TCI states, and the priority configuration may be dynamically updated. The updating is performed by the network-side device, may be performed by a radio resource control (Radio Resource Control, RRC) or a medium access control unit (Media Access Control Control Element, MAC CE),
in one example, the method further comprises: the terminal receives a configuration update message, wherein the configuration update message is used for updating at least one of the following: the number of the plurality of TCI states; and the priority corresponding to at least one TCI state in the plurality of TCI states.
In order to describe the beam detection method provided in the embodiments of the present application in detail, the following description will be made with reference to several specific embodiments.
Example 1
Before this embodiment is performed, the configuration of BFD-RS by the network side device (e.g., base station) is as follows: the base station configures multiple TCI states (states) for each BFD-RS or CORESET (assuming 3 beams: beam1, beam2, beam 3). Each TCI state configures a corresponding priority (assuming the priority order is beam1> beam2> beam 3).
Note that, the TCI state information of the RRC dynamic configuration CORESET generally means that the multiple tcistates are adjacent beams (beams).
The base station preferably transmits information on the beam with the highest TCI state priority (assumed to be beam 1), and the UE also preferably receives information on the beam with the highest TCI state priority (beam 1). The number of TCI states and the priority order can be dynamically controlled by the network side RRC layer.
The base station uploads the configuration of feedback information to the UE: 1, a base station pre-configures a period of a UE uploading feedback signal; 2, or the base station triggers the UE to upload feedback information in some way, which may be configured directly by RRC. The DCI selection may also be implemented by RRC configuration. Or may be directly configured by DCI. The configuration includes at least one of the following 1) to 5).
1) Starting feedback information;
2) The time of suspension of the feedback information.
3) The duration of the feedback information.
4) Period/interval of feedback information.
5) And feeding back the time-frequency position of the information.
This embodiment includes the steps of:
step 1: the UE detects the BFD-RS signal (on beam 1) which is a type D quasi co-located (QCL type D) relationship with the highest priority TCI state in CORESET.
Step 2: the UE may report current beam information for a certain period of time and/or periodically. Telling the base station whether the current beam link was successful. The reporting may be based on the channel in 1) or 2) as follows.
1) Feedback information may be uploaded through PRACH. The PRACH has a correspondence with BFD-RS (SSB). At this time, the feedback information is a Preamble sequence, and no extra information or bits need to be carried. After receiving the PRACH, the base station knows which BFD-RS (SSB) it corresponds to.
2) Feedback information may be uploaded through PUCCH/PUSCH. The channel may have a correspondence with BFD-RS, i.e. similar to the correspondence of PRACH channels with SSB channels. The channel may also have no correspondence to the BFD-RS, which uploads feedback information on the beam (beam 1) corresponding to the BFD-RS.
The feedback information may display an indication, namely a bit digital display indication; the feedback information may be implicitly indicated, i.e. implicitly indicated by sequence length, sequence cyclic shift, sequence position, etc.
Step 3: if the base station receives the feedback information uploaded by the UE, the base station proves that the beam does not fail (failure), so that the base station continues to transmit information on the beam (beam 1) with the highest TCI state priority. If the base station does not receive the feedback information uploaded by the UE, the base station proves that the beam fails, and therefore the base station transmits information on the beam (beam 2) of the next priority. The base station may not receive the feedback information uploaded by the UE, where the decision criteria may be one of the following:
1. And each time the base station does not receive the feedback information, sending the RS with the secondary priority or the second priority.
2. And if the feedback information which is not received by the base station meets a certain condition, sending the RS with the secondary priority or the second priority.
The above conditions may be: no fixed number of feedback information is received for a fixed time, which fixed time and fixed number may be predefined by the protocol. Alternatively, a counter may be set, the timer duration and the counter maximum value being pre-configured by the protocol pre-definition/base station. And if the base station does not receive the feedback information, the counter is +1, and then the timer resets to count. If the feedback information is received in the time length of the timer, resetting and resetting the counter.
Step 4: the UE detects the beam (beam 1) with the highest priority in a certain time, if the beam information is detected, the UE proves that a beam failure event is not formed, and continues to use the beam1 connection for data transmission; if the beam information is not detected, the sub-priority beam (beam 2) information is continuously detected, and if the beam2 is successfully detected, the UE uses the beam2 for data receiving. Or the UE detects a plurality of BFD-RSs at the same time in a certain time, and selects a corresponding BFD-RS link according to the received signal quality.
